Output 842617915ec6ceeba88170e3b7ccbc3c1cff8ccac341a376e4c8c7f57bbb42b5:3

value
2339109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5a33d2004ec18a0045b5afca2ba39bcb8ba47f2b OP_EQUAL
address
39uxpM6Qg1bUbGSbrYVvf8MGsxoC5m8qg9
transaction
842617915ec6ceeba88170e3b7ccbc3c1cff8ccac341a376e4c8c7f57bbb42b5
spent
true